Why do business partnerships blow up—and why does the final argument rarely reveal the real problem? In Episode 4 of Law, Land & Capital, Eddison S. Titus breaks down the pressure points that can turn a promising business partnership into a costly partnership dispute. From money and equity to control, workload, and access to information, many partnership problems begin long before anyone realizes the relationship is in trouble. A business partnership can operate a lot like a marriage: expectations matter, communication matters, and what you leave unresolved early can become much harder to fix later.
